Springsteen: il capo di tutti capi

By Bill Frogameni

Published on April 17, 2008 at 12:00am

What if you showed up at work one day and found out your boss wasn’t a tool? What if he was Bruce Springsteen, the unofficial poet laureate of New Jersey? It would be cool, indeed, to have Bruce, the Boss of Bosses, as your boss.

Fantasy aside, you’re stuck with your boss. But you can show up at 7:30 p.m. on Friday at the BankAtlantic Center (2555 Panther Pkwy., Sunrise) to work for Springsteen and his fabled E Street Band. Yes, Bruce wants your labor and your love. Tickets cost $65 to $95. Call 954-835-8000, or visit www.ticketmaster.com.
